The Essence of Rutherford


Rutherford is renowned for its rich background of wine making and distinctive terroir, contributing to the special features of its wines. The region's legacy and environmental elements play essential functions fit its offerings.


History of White Wine Making in Rutherford


The tale of winemaking in Rutherford began in the mid-19th century, marked by pioneering families that identified the website's possibility. Rutherford Winery, developed in 1976, played a considerable function in this journey, bringing attention to the area's extraordinary Cabernet Sauvignon and other varietals.


As the region gained acknowledgment, even more vineyards were planted, and the quality of manufacturing enhanced. Rutherford's winemakers welcomed lasting practices, focusing on all natural techniques to viticulture. This commitment to quality and practice has actually positioned Rutherford as a principal in the Napa Valley white wine scene.


Comprehending Rutherford's Terroir


Rutherford's terroir is defined by its varied soils, environment, and topography. The alluvial soil make-up, enhanced with gravel, clay, and loam, cultivates outstanding drainage and nutrient schedule for grapevines.


The region's Mediterranean environment, with warm days and trendy nights, promotes balanced level of acidity and ideal ripening. These weather conditions develop an optimal environment for growing Cabernet Sauvignon, Red Wine, and various other varietals.


This interplay of components results in white wines known for their deep flavors, intricacy, and aging prospective. Rutherford's terroir not just contributes to the character of its glass of wines but likewise commemorates the rich agricultural heritage of the area.

A Glass Of Wine Tasting Fundamentals


Comprehending the key facets of white wine sampling can greatly improve the experience. The complying with factors focus on grasping the art of wine tasting and the essential rules to observe in a sampling area.


The Art of A Glass Of Wine Sampling


Red wine tasting includes a methodical method to appreciate the intricacies of wine. The process normally consists of 4 main steps: look, swirl, smell, and preference.



  1. Look: Observe the white wine's shade and quality. A deeper color can show age or concentration.


  2. Swirl: Swirling the red wine freshens it and releases fragrances. This action is crucial for preparing the taste buds.


  3. Smell: Breathe in the scents. A glass of wine can display numerous fragrances varying from fruits to spices, which add to its profile.


  4. Preference: Take a tiny sip, permitting the white wine to layer the taste. Examine tastes, body, and finish.



By concentrating on these elements, one can get a deeper admiration for the white wine's personality.


Tasting Space Etiquette


Correct etiquette in a tasting area enhances the experience for everybody entailed. Visitors ought to keep a few necessary standards in mind.



  • Arrive promptly: Preparation lionizes for the host and various other guests.


  • Ask Concerns: Engaging with personnel reveals interest. Inquire about the vineyard's background or the winemaking procedure.


  • Share Area: Bear in mind personal area, specifically in smaller sized sampling locations. Standing as well close can make others awkward.


  • Spew or Swallow: It's common to spit out wine after tasting to stay clear of overconsumption. Pick what jobs best for private choices.



Adhering to these guidelines guarantees a positive and considerate sampling environment.



Picking Your Wineries


Selecting the appropriate vineyards in Rutherford enhances the wine sampling experience. The region is renowned for both distinguished estates and lovely family-owned manufacturers. Each uses an unique point of view on viticulture and wine-making.


Famous Rutherford Wineries


Rutherford is home to numerous popular vineyards that form its track record. Rutherford Winery is remarkable for its abundant background and exceptional Cabernet Sauvignon. Site visitors usually commend its lovely estate and experienced personnel.


Caymus Vineyards stands apart for its acclaimed Cabernet blends, with samplings commonly reserved well in advance. The intimate setting allows visitors to find out about the wine making procedure directly from professionals.


Another leading option is St. Supéry Estate Vineyards & Winery, recognized for its dedication to chemical-free farming and top quality wines. Their tasting area supplies a modern yet welcoming ambience, making it a perfect spot for sampling and relaxation.


Store and Family-Owned Gems


For a much more intimate experience, store and family-owned wineries in Rutherford must not be overlooked. Keating Red wines supplies an individualized sampling experience with limited-production red wines that show the family members's dedication to high quality.


Ramsay Glass of wines is another covert treasure, understood for its small-batch launches. Visitors value the owner's enthusiasm and the chance to example one-of-a-kind varietals not generally discovered in larger wineries.


Checking out these lesser-known locations gives a distinct experience. Numerous offer insights into sustainable practices and the winemaking process, fostering a deeper link between the cup and the terroir.
